Nemesis was the goddess who personified retribution and righteous anger. She was accountable for punishing wrongdoing. Over all, she was concerned with dispensing justice to people that experienced dedicated hybris or insolence in direction of the gods;[2] but she also punished other forms of mortal wrongdoers, which include individuals who behaved unjustly in direction of other mortals[3] or perhaps towards the useless.[four]
Nemesis might be an ambivalent goddess, with positive and adverse areas. In his Works and Times, Hesiod related Nemesis with Aidos, “disgrace” personified, for a favourable pressure at first sent to mortals to help keep their unruly impulses in Test; at the time of the impious “Age of Iron,” the two goddesses withdrew with the earth, leaving mortals for their struggling.

Nemesis on a brass sestertius of Hadrian, struck at Rome Advert 136 Nemesis was one among a number of tutelary deities on the drill-floor (as Nemesis campestris). Contemporary scholarship offers very little help for the once-commonplace notion that arena staff including gladiators, venatores and bestiarii were Individually or professionally committed to her cult. Fairly, she appears to have represented a sort of "Imperial Fortuna" who dispensed Imperial retribution over the one particular hand, and Imperially subsidized presents on the other; equally were features of the popular gladiatorial Ludi held in Roman arenas.
Nemesis was existing in ancient art from your fifth century BCE (if not previously), and have become Primarily popular by the second and third hundreds of years CE. She was generally depicted as somewhat generic in visual appearance, as an attractive goddess, occasionally resembling a clothed Aphrodite.
